柯林斯词典

  • N-COUNT (活动或兴奋心情的)一阵
    Aflurryof something such as activity or excitement is a short intense period of it.
    1. ...a flurry of diplomatic activity aimed at ending the war.
      旨在结束战争的一系列外交活动
  • (雪等的)一阵
    Aflurryof something such as snow is a small amount of it that suddenly appears for a short time and moves in a quick, swirling way.
